염수
Korean
Etymology
Sino-Korean word from 鹽水, from 鹽 (“salt”) + 水 (“water”).
Pronunciation
- (SK Standard/Seoul) IPA(key): [jʌ̹msʰu]
- Phonetic hangul: [염수]
